Home Value Estimator For Somerville, AL

There are currently 2,236 real estate properties in Somerville, AL, with a median automated valuation model (AVM) price of $240,302.00. What is an AVM? It is a smart computer program that analyzes and predicts the approximate value of a home, property or land in Somerville, AL, based on current market trends, comparable real estate sales nearby, historical data and, of course, property features, among other variables. These automated home estimates are often very helpful, providing buyers and sellers with a better idea of a home’s value ahead of the negotiation process. Rent Prices In Somerville, AL

With the expiration of certain local, state and federal housing-related restrictions and mandated programs, the rental market in Somerville, AL, is on a rollercoaster ride. The average rent price in Somerville, AL, is $1,051.00. Indeed, when looking to rent in Somerville, AL, you can expect to pay as little as $510.00 or as much as $2,140.00, with the average rent median estimated to be $1,030.00.
